Chronic vulvar pain is a highly prevalent and debilitating condition affecting up to 16% of women. The most common subtype of vulvar pain, provoked vestibulodynia (PVD), is characterized by a sharp pain at the entry of the vagina in response to pressure or attempted vaginal penetration. Heel Spur Syndrome (HSS), is a pathology characterized by chronic inflammation and degenerative changes that affect approximately 10% of adults. Although many patients respond to conservative care, about 30% experience persistent pain. Hereditary neuropathies are a phenotypically and genetically heterogeneous group of disorders. One of the most common forms is Charcot-Marie-Tooth neuropathy (CMT), which can be further divided into demyelinating (CMT1) and axonal (CMT2) neuropathies, as well as various pathogenic genetic variants.
